Photo Flash: THE NORMAN CONQUESTS: TABLE MANNERS
by Charlie Piane - Apr 17, 2009


Alan Ayckbourn's comic trilogy of plays, THE NORMAN CONQUESTS, comes to Broadway following its sold out critically acclaimed run in London. The production, the latest success for The Old Vic Theatre Company under the artistic leadership of Kevin Spacey, will play for 16 weeks only. THE NORMAN CONQUESTS, directed by Matthew Warchus, opens Thursday, April 23 at Circle in the Square Theatre.

Photo Flash: The Cast of 'HAIR' Goes on the Record!
by Eddie Varley - Apr 15, 2009


HAIR: The American Tribal Love-Rock Musical 37-member cast and band went into the studio on Monday, April 6th, to record the show's new Broadway cast album. Production is being rushed for the highly anticipated recording which will be released officially this Spring by Ghostlight Records. The CD is produced by Kurt Deutsch, Joel Moss & Galt McDermott with Bill Rosenfield acting as Executive Producer.

HAIR Sells Over $500k in Tickets; New Block of Tickets on Sale; Lottery Announced
by Robert Diamond - Apr 1, 2009


The producers of HAIR announced today that the new Broadway production was on track to sell upwards of $500,000 in tickets today, following yesterday's triumphant opening night performance at the Al Hirschfeld Theatre. The producers also distributed checks today representing a return of 10% to the show's investors.
